IT Manager

The Community Youth Center of San Francisco (CYC) provides essential services to the youth of the city, focusing on their academic and personal development. They are seeking an IT Manager responsible for overseeing IT projects and operations, ensuring alignment with organizational goals and managing technical staff.

Responsibilities

Plan, establish, and manage IT projects, ensuring adherence to budget, schedule, and scope
Develop, maintain, and revise project proposals, including objectives, technologies, systems, information specifications, timelines, funding, and staffing
Establish and track project milestones; manage unforeseen delays and realign schedules and expectations as needed
Serve as a liaison between technical teams and business stakeholders, translating organizational needs into actionable IT solutions
Oversee the day-to-day operations of the IT department, including workflow management and technical support activities
Hire, train, mentor, and supervise IT staff; assign duties, evaluate performance, and handle disciplinary actions in accordance with company policy
Implement IT policies, procedures, and best practices to ensure secure, efficient, and reliable technology operations
Oversee maintenance and administration of networks, servers, databases, and IT infrastructure
Monitor system performance, uptime, and service levels; generate reports on IT metrics and project status
Identify opportunities for process improvements, workflow automation, and technology upgrades
Evaluate emerging technologies and recommend adoption to improve efficiency and operational effectiveness
Manage relationships with IT vendors and service providers, including contract negotiations and performance evaluations
Ensure compliance with security policies, data protection regulations, and relevant industry standards
Develop and deliver IT training programs for staff to ensure proper use of systems, tools, and security practices
Collect, analyze, and summarize data as needed to prepare reports, presentations, and project updates
Perform other related duties as assigned

Qualification

IT managementGoogle WorkspaceAzure system managementProject managementMDM solutionsTechnical staff supervisionAnalytical skillsCommunication skills

Required

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Information Systems, or a related field
At least four (4) years of professional experience in IT management, project management, or a related field
Working knowledge of IT systems, hardware, software, and applications
Proficiency with Google Workspace, Windows server, Azure system management, or equivalent hybrid cloud system management
Proficiency in utilizing MDM solutions for mobile device management and security
Understanding of project management principles, ability to track milestones, budgets, and deliverables
Experience supervising and managing technical staff, including assigning tasks and evaluating performance
Strong ver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to collaborate with both technical and non-technical stakeholders
Ability to travel to all CYCSF locations as needed
Willingness to work occasional evenings and weekends
Ability to lift or move at least 25lbs
